Transaction 8dd142bcc318f3fa43fdf66cd4364ff44f6a5ab66a93828aea0678c69319a560
1 Input
1 Output
-
8dd142bcc318f3fa43fdf66cd4364ff44f6a5ab66a93828aea0678c69319a560:0
- value
- 9321585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89e801f4d412194361703de03bb057877552122b OP_EQUAL
- address
- 3EGCRzqr4yPDsF6JRGS2mmNDXaGjsgDH2Z